What is the cheapest month to fly from Raleigh to Freeport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Raleigh to Freeport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Raleigh to Freeport is August, where tickets cost $149 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are March and April,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$814 and $784 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Raleigh to Freeport?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Freeport with an airline and back to Raleigh with another airline. Booking your flights between Raleigh and FPO can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
